Default Leveling Kit Worse Case Scenario

I have been thinking about installing a leveling kit on my JK to complete the look I was shooting for but I am hesitant on what Parts would be void of warranty if kit was to be installed

I spoke to my dealership parts manager and he told me that my ride would not be flagged for a simple oil change and such, which was was my main concern. But he did say if the leveling kit did affect anything on the jeep that It would be an issue with warranty

He told me one component that would be void of warranty if issue would come about it would be the steering

I am wondering what other components would be subject to be voided If I did go about installing one

a leveling kit, as in just a set of small coil spacers to level out your ride will most likely not even be noticable by your dealership. in other words, it will not effect anything on your jeep and nothing should be voidable.
